Regional Analysis of South Korea Radar-Based Coastal Surveillance Market

The South Korea Radar-Based Coastal Surveillance Market exhibits significant regional variation driven by strategic, economic, and infrastructural factors. The Seoul metropolitan area and surrounding maritime zones command the largest market share due to dense population centers, critical shipping routes, and proximity to North Korea, necessitating advanced surveillance systems. These regions benefit from high government investment, technological infrastructure, and industry presence, making them hubs for innovation and deployment.

Emerging growth is observed in southern and eastern coastal regions, such as Busan and Ulsan, where expanding port activities and industrial zones demand enhanced maritime security. These areas are witnessing increased private sector participation and regional government initiatives aimed at infrastructure modernization. Conversely, remote maritime zones face challenges related to logistical constraints, limited infrastructure, and slower adoption rates. Overall, the market’s regional dynamics are shaped by geopolitical risks, economic activity levels, and regional security policies, with strategic opportunities for expansion in underpenetrated zones through targeted investments and public-private collaborations.

Key Players Analysis in South Korea Radar-Based Coastal Surveillance Market

The competitive landscape comprises global leaders like Thales, Leonardo, and Saab, alongside regional champions such as Hanwha Systems and LIG Nex1. These firms demonstrate a mix of high revenue, extensive product portfolios, and strong local presence, with revenues ranging from USD 200 million to over USD 1 billion in recent years. Leading companies focus on integrated defense solutions, leveraging R&D investments exceeding 10% of revenue to foster innovation in AI, sensor fusion, and autonomous systems. M&A activity is active, aimed at consolidating technological capabilities and expanding regional footprints. Pricing strategies vary from premium bespoke solutions to scalable, modular systems tailored for different security layers. The industry’s future hinges on disruptive startups pioneering AI-driven analytics and low-cost radar modules, challenging incumbents and accelerating technological evolution.
